Bicentennial Nature Park Office
Bicentennial Nature Park Office is a government building in Kennebec, Maine which is located on Nature Park Road. Bicentennial Nature Park Office is situated nearby to the peak Porcupine Hill, as well as near the village Windsor.Places in the Area

Windsor is a town in Kennebec County, Maine, United States. The population was 2,632 at the 2020 census. Windsor is included in the Augusta, Maine, micropolitan New England City and Town Area. Windsor is situated 4 miles southeast of Bicentennial Nature Park Office.

South China is a village in the town of China in Kennebec County, Maine, United States. It is one of five villages in the town. Located between Augusta and Waterville, South China sits along the shores of its namesake, China Lake. South China is situated 5 miles northeast of Bicentennial Nature Park Office.
